With external screamer pipes they are just basically a bit of tube with a flange that will bolt onto the exit side of the wastegate. to take the fumes down and under the car away from the engine bay. The complicated bit will be where to cut the mani and weld in the pipe that will go to the wastegate and getting a flange for the wastegate.
  5. If they are good welders then they can most defenately do it. It's all down to whether you trust them cutting a hole in your mani to weld in a pipe to bolt the waste gate to. It could also compromise the strength of the mani.
